PLEASE READ THESE INSTRUCTIONS BEFORE USE
Basic safety precautions should always be followed when using the Upright Freezer.
WARNING: Before discarding this appliance, remove the door and leave shelves in place to avoid child entrapment.
WARNING: TO AVOID THE RISK OF ELECTRICAL SHOCK, ALWAYS MAKE SURE THE PRODUCT IS UNPLUGGED FROM THE ELECTRICAL OUTLET BEFORE ASSEMBLING, DISASSEMBLING OR RELOCATING. DO NOT TRY TO SERVICE THIS PRODUCT YOURSELF.
Caution: If freezer has been tilted at an angle greater than 45°, wait 8 hours before plugging in unit. Failure to follow this caution could result in permanent damage to the cooling unit.
1. To protect against electrical shock, do not place cord, plug or appliance in water or other liquid.
2. Close supervision is necessary when any appliance is used by or near children. Do not allow children to climb inside of appliance.
3. Unplug from outlet when not in use and before moving. Always unplug using the plug and not by pulling on the cord.
4. Never connect or disconnect plug with wet hands.
5. Do not operate any appliance with a damaged cord or plug, or after the appliance malfunctions or has been damaged in any manner. Call our toll-free customer service number for information regarding returning or replacing the product.
6. Maintain a ventilation clearance of at least 3 inches around all sides of appliance.
7. Do not install outdoors or in any area where the ambient temperature is below 55° F.
8. Do not use appliance for anything other than its intended use.
9. Only position on a solid, level surface.
10. Do not allow unit to rest on power cord.
11. Never carry, push or pull the appliance by the door.
12. Do not move or tilt while in operation.
13. If the refrigerant leaks, do not plug in or unplug appliance, as this may cause a fire hazard.

Important Safeguards (cont’d)
14. Never install the unit where it could be subjected to:
• Other products that produce heat (furnace, stove, dishwasher, etc.).
• Flammable materials, including liquids.
• Excessive dust.
• Mechanical vibration or shock.
• Moisture.
15. Never store carbonated beverages, paint, gasoline, oil or other flammable liquids in freezer.
16. Never put glass in the freezer, as the glass can crack, break or explode.
17. Defrost unit only according to the instructions in this manual.
18. Take care not to damage the refrigerant circuits located on each shelf.
3-Prong Plug
This appliance has a 3-prong (grounding) plug for use in a 3-prong (grounding) outlet to minimize the possibility of electric shock. This appliance should only be used with a 120V, 60Hz grounded outlet. Failure to follow these instructions could result in fire, electrical shock, serious injury, or death.
If the plug does not fit fully in the outlet, contact a qualified electrician to install a 3-prong (grounding) outlet. Do not attempt to modify the plug in any way. Do not use an adapter or an extension cord. Failure to follow these instructions could result in fire, electrical shock, serious injury or death.
